All About Feelings: An Alphabet for Emerging Readers - A Journey Through the Spectrum of Emotions
Discover the extraordinary world of feelings with All About Feelings: An Alphabet for Emerging Readers. This enchanting picture book guides young readers through the entire alphabet, showcasing a vibrant array of emotions from Anger to Zest.
Exploring Emotions from A to Z
Each page of this captivating book introduces a different emotion, accompanied by a vivid illustration and a simple yet thought-provoking definition. Children will embark on an alphabetical journey, encountering familiar feelings like Happiness, Sadness, and Anger, as well as lesser-known emotions like Tranquility, Uncertainty, and Zeal.

The enchanting illustrations, bursting with color and expression, bring each emotion to life, helping young readers visualize and understand the complex world of feelings. From the fiery intensity of Anger to the serene calmness of Zen, the book offers a kaleidoscope of emotions to explore.
Nurturing Emotional Intelligence
All About Feelings is more than just a delightful alphabet book; it's a treasure trove of emotional intelligence for emerging readers. By introducing a wide range of emotions and their associated behaviors, the book fosters a deeper understanding and appreciation of both positive and negative feelings.
Children learn to recognize, label, and express their emotions, developing essential skills for self-awareness and communication. They discover that all feelings are valid and that it's okay to experience a spectrum of emotions throughout the day.
Enhancing Communication and Social Skills
The book's engaging format encourages children to interact with the text and share their own experiences with emotions. Through lively discussions and imaginative storytelling, young readers develop their communication and social skills, learning to express themselves clearly and empathize with others.
By fostering an open and inclusive dialogue around emotions, All About Feelings promotes a positive and supportive learning environment, where children feel comfortable sharing their thoughts and feelings without judgment.
Promoting Literacy Development
In addition to its emotional intelligence benefits, All About Feelings is a wonderful resource for promoting literacy development in emerging readers. Its simple yet engaging text introduces new vocabulary, encourages letter recognition, and builds the foundation for reading comprehension.
The colorful illustrations provide visual cues and context, helping children connect words with images and develop a deeper understanding of the text. With its accessible language and vibrant visuals, the book makes learning to read both enjoyable and meaningful.
All About Feelings: An Alphabet for Emerging Readers is an exceptional book that opens the door to the fascinating world of emotions. Through its engaging exploration of feelings from A to Z, the book nurtures emotional intelligence, enhances communication and social skills, and promotes literacy development.
Whether read aloud in the classroom, shared at home, or enjoyed individually, this captivating picture book is a valuable resource for young readers embarking on their emotional and literary adventures.
